McDiarmid, W R. 1886. “Notes on the Old Town Hall of Dumfries, Commonly Called the Mid Steeple”. Proceedings of the Society of Antiquaries of Scotland 20 (November):186-89. https://doi.org/10.9750/PSAS.020.186.189.